Mississippi board votes 'no' on moving Confederate monument
|
July 7, 2020 5:27 AM
OXFORD, Miss. (AP) — Officials in a Mississippi county unanimously voted to keep a Confederate monument where it stands, saying moving the statue wouldn't fix racial tensions.
